Bayfront living in Key Largo's exclusive Tamarind Bay Club

Tamarind Bay Club, completed in 1981, stands as a sought-after bayfront community in Key Largo. This intimate complex of 50 units in a four-story building offers residents a serene coastal lifestyle with breathtaking views of Blackwater Sound. Located at MM 104.5, Tamarind Bay Club provides easy access to both the natural beauty of the Florida Keys and the urban amenities of Miami, just an hour's drive away. The gated community's prime location on the bayside ensures quick access to the ocean via the nearby Adams Cut Waterway, making it an ideal haven for boating enthusiasts and those seeking a tranquil waterfront retreat.

Spacious layouts with stunning water views

Tamarind Bay Club offers a range of generously sized units, from 2-bedroom configurations starting at 1,282 square feet to expansive 3-bedroom layouts reaching up to 2,000 square feet. The 2-bedroom units, priced from $680,000 to $963,914, feature two full bathrooms and ample living space. For those requiring more room, the 3-bedroom units, ranging from 1,577 to 2,000 square feet, are available from $875,000 to $890,350. Many units boast recent renovations, showcasing modern finishes such as quartz countertops, stainless steel appliances, and custom cabinetry. Floor-to-ceiling windows and glass-enclosed balconies are common features, flooding the interiors with natural light and offering panoramic views of Blackwater Sound or the lush tropical landscaping. Some units feature split floor plans for enhanced privacy, while others offer the convenience of ground-level access. End units are particularly desirable, with expansive patios on two sides maximizing water views and outdoor living space. Many condos come equipped with impact-resistant windows and doors, providing peace of mind during storm seasons. Walk-in closets, en-suite bathrooms, and in-unit washers and dryers are standard in most layouts. Monthly HOA fees range from $600 to $900, covering cable, security, common area maintenance, building exterior maintenance, and pest control services.

Resort-inspired amenities with a focus on waterfront living

Tamarind Bay Club offers an array of amenities designed to enhance the Florida Keys lifestyle. The property features two heated swimming pools overlooking the bay, perfect for year-round enjoyment. Tennis and pickleball courts cater to sports enthusiasts, while a bocce court provides a leisurely alternative. For boating aficionados, the community provides exceptional facilities. Each unit is assigned a boat slip accommodating vessels up to 34 feet in length, managed by an on-site dockmaster. A boat ramp and trailer storage area add convenience for water-loving residents. The private marina stretches along the property, offering direct access to Blackwater Sound. Outdoor living is celebrated with multiple communal spaces. A bayfront gazebo serves as a popular spot for watching spectacular sunsets, while a picnic pavilion equipped with BBQ grills encourages social gatherings. The lush, tropical landscaping throughout the property creates a serene atmosphere reminiscent of a private resort. Security is a priority at Tamarind Bay Club, with gated entries ensuring residents' privacy and peace of mind. The community also offers ample parking, including assigned spaces for residents and additional guest parking. A full-time maintenance staff keeps the property in pristine condition, and conveniences like a commercial ice machine cater to boaters and outdoor enthusiasts. Pet owners will appreciate the pet-friendly policy, which allows up to two pets of any size, a rarity in many condominium communities.

A gateway to Keys adventures with easy access to urban amenities

Tamarind Bay Club's location in Key Largo offers residents the best of both worlds - a tropical paradise with proximity to urban conveniences. The surrounding area is rich with natural beauty and outdoor recreational opportunities. John Pennekamp Coral Reef State Park, renowned for its vibrant marine life and underwater park, is just a mile away. Visitors can explore the coral reefs through snorkeling, glass-bottom boat tours, or kayaking adventures. For those who prefer land-based activities, the Dagny Johnson Key Largo Hammock Botanical State Park offers hiking trails through one of the largest tracts of West Indian tropical hardwood hammock in the United States. Rowell's Waterfront Park, less than a quarter mile from Tamarind Bay Club, provides a dog-friendly space with picnic areas, a swimming beach, and a boat launch. It's an ideal spot for a quick outing or a leisurely afternoon by the water. For daily necessities, the Cow's Rule Gourmet Butter Company, about two miles away, offers specialty food items. Fashion enthusiasts can explore local boutiques like RR Island Boutique and Sandy Dreamz Boutique, both within a short drive, for unique, island-inspired clothing and accessories. Families with children will find the Key Largo School, serving pre-kindergarten through middle school grades, less than a mile away. While the school's ratings are modest, with a GreatSchools rating of 4 out of 10 and a Niche grade of B, its proximity is a convenience for residents with school-age children. The neighborhood surrounding Tamarind Bay Club embodies the laid-back, waterfront lifestyle characteristic of the Florida Keys, while still providing easy access to essential services and recreational opportunities.

Car-centric location with scenic driving routes

Transportation in the Key Largo area primarily revolves around personal vehicles, reflecting the spacious, island-like nature of the Florida Keys. The Overseas Highway (U.S. Route 1) serves as the main artery connecting Key Largo to the rest of the Keys and mainland Florida. This scenic route offers breathtaking views of the surrounding waters and serves as a crucial link for residents commuting to Miami or exploring other parts of the Keys. While public transportation options are limited, the area's relatively flat terrain makes it suitable for cycling, particularly for short trips or leisure rides. Many residents find that a combination of driving and biking meets their transportation needs effectively. For those traveling further afield, the nearest major airport is Miami International Airport, approximately a 1-hour drive from Tamarind Bay Club. This proximity allows residents to easily access national and international flights while maintaining their secluded island lifestyle. Boat transportation plays a significant role in the area, with many residents using personal watercraft for both recreation and local travel. The assigned boat slips at Tamarind Bay Club make it convenient for residents to keep their boats close at hand, ready for impromptu trips to nearby islands or fishing excursions. While the area may not offer extensive public transit options, the strategic location of Tamarind Bay Club along the Overseas Highway ensures that residents can easily access other parts of the Keys and mainland Florida, combining the tranquility of island living with the convenience of automotive accessibility.
